One of the key aspects of Filipino dining behavior is the concept of sharing. Mealtimes in the Philippines are often seen as communal events where dishes are placed in the center of the table and everyone partakes from the same plates. It is common to have a variety of dishes served family-style, allowing everyone to sample a bit of everything. This practice of sharing fosters a sense of camaraderie and togetherness among diners. Another important aspect of Filipino dining behavior is the use of utensils. While it is common to find forks and spoons in Filipino households, it is not unusual to eat with your hands, especially when enjoying traditional dishes like adobo or binalot. Eating with your hands is not only a practical way to savor the flavors of the food but also adds a sense of intimacy and connection to the meal. Filipinos also have certain customs and gestures that are observed during mealtimes. For example, it is polite to say "salamat" (thank you) before and after a meal as a sign of appreciation for the food and the efforts of the cook. It is also customary to wait for the host to begin eating before digging in, as a sign of respect. In addition to the behavior surrounding mealtimes, Philippine cuisine is also deeply intertwined with the country's social and cultural traditions. Many Filipino dishes are associated with special occasions and celebrations, such as adobo during fiestas or lechon at Christmas and New Year's. Food plays a central role in Filipino hospitality, with hosts going out of their way to ensure that guests are well-fed and taken care of. Overall, the behavior surrounding Philippine cuisine is not just about how the food is consumed but also about the values of sharing, respect, and hospitality that are deeply ingrained in Filipino culture. Whether dining with family or friends, enjoying a casual meal or a festive feast, the etiquette and customs associated with Filipino food reflect the warmth and generosity of the Filipino people.
